WebJun 9, 2000 · Analytical techniques for biotin. The analytical techniques reported so far in the literature for determining biotin can be divided into the following main categories: microbiological methods, biological methods (bioassays), physicochemical methods and binding assays. 2.1. Step 6. Add Chromogen Solution. Place the slides into a 3,3´diaminobenzidine tetrahydrochloride (DAB) chromogen solution, cover and incubate for 15 min, then wash with three changes of deionized water for 2 minutes each.
